The problem

Why EV charging is still broken

01

Public charging can be a gamble

Guests plan their day around chargers that may be occupied, inconvenient, or unreliable.

02

Hosts get stuck paying for charging

EV guests and visitors often charge without a simple way to pay—turning a nice amenity into a hidden cost.

03

Private chargers are everywhere... but invisible

Level 2 chargers already exist in neighborhoods and rentals, but they aren't accessible without a trusted system for access and payment.

Our approach

A decentralized network built from private chargers

Instead of building new infrastructure from scratch, EVchargeME Me makes existing chargers usable for guests —with clear rules, simple access, and automatic billing.

  • A weather-resistant lockbox that controls access to the charging cable

  • One app for hosts and guests (reserve, unlock, pay, get paid)

  • Host-first controls: private/public, scheduling, and pricing
